MINDFULNESS OVER MATTER
It is possible to free ourselves from entrenched patterns of behavior. But to do this, we have to be aware of ourselves and our emotions. This is where mindfulness comes into play. Jon Kabat-Zinn, a pioneer of the mindfulness-based stress reduction program, describes it as a deliberate, non-judgemental practice based on moment-to-moment awareness. It’s about recognizing how you’re feeling right now, such as, “I’m angry.” Nothing else has to happen. It’s all about perception. And surprisingly enough, anger tends to dissipate once it‘s acknowledged.
